Sodium Lignosulphonate F continues to strengthen its position as a versatile platform chemical derived from the sulfite pulping process, widely used across construction, ceramics, oil drilling, and agricultural formulations. As of 2026, its role as a cost-efficient dispersant is reshaping global procurement strategies, particularly as industries transition toward bio-based additives. The market is estimated to grow at a steady CAGR of 5.2%, supported by increasing demand for sustainable chemical alternatives. Average global pricing remains in the range of USD 210–480/MT, influenced by pulp availability and freight volatility.
The supply chain begins with wood pulping operations, where lignin extraction efficiency directly impacts output stability. China and Brazil dominate hardwood and softwood pulp integration, supplying over 1.3 million MT annually of lignosulphonate derivatives. Variability in timber availability and energy costs continues to affect upstream cost structures, making pulp mills critical strategic nodes in the value chain.
Production capacity is increasingly concentrated in Asia-Pacific, accounting for nearly 58% of global output. China’s expansion of biorefinery-linked facilities has added more than 220,000 MT capacity since 2023, reinforcing its export strength. Europe maintains a technologically advanced but capacity-constrained base, focusing on high-purity grades like Sodium Lignosulphonate F for specialty applications.
Pricing remains highly sensitive to freight rates and raw pulp cost fluctuations. In 2026, spot prices range between USD 220–510/MT, with volatility driven by container shortages and energy inflation. Export-oriented producers in Southeast Asia benefit from lower production costs, while European buyers face premium pricing due to regulatory compliance and logistics constraints.
Demand is accelerating in concrete admixtures, where Sodium Lignosulphonate F enhances workability and water reduction efficiency. Construction activity in emerging economies is pushing downstream consumption growth above 4.8% annually. Simultaneously, digital logistics tracking and bulk liquid handling improvements are reducing distribution inefficiencies across long-haul trade corridors.
